34
35 wx.DC.BeginDrawing and EndDrawing have been deprecated in the C++
36 code, so since they never really did anything before they are now just
37 empty stubs in wxPython.
38
39 Solved a problem that has been around for a very long time in how C++
40 methods are virtualized for overriding in derived Python classes.
41 Previously we couldn't do it for methods that needed to also exist in
42 the base class wrappers such that they could be called normally. (The
43 reasons are long and complex, but suffice it to say that it was due to
44 mixing C++'s dynamic dispatch, and Python's runtime lookup of the
45 method attributes resulting in endless recursion of function calls.)
46 Because of this problem I used a hack that I have always hated, and
47 that is renaming the base class methods with a "base_*" prefix, for
48 example wx.Printout.base_OnBeginDocument. Now that the problem has
49 finally been solved I have replaced all the base_Whatever() methods
50 with the real Whatever() method as well as a simple wrapper named
51 base_Whatever that is marked as deprecated. So now instead of writing
52 your overridden methods like this::
53
54 def OnBeginDocument(self, start, end):
55 # do something here
56 return self.base_OnBeginDocument(start, end)
57
58 You can now call the base class method the normal way, like this::
59
60 def OnBeginDocument(self, start, end):
61 # do something here
62 return Printout.OnBeginDocument(self, start, end)
63
64 Or like this with super()::
65
66 def OnBeginDocument(self, start, end):
67 # do something here
68 return super(MyPrintout, self).OnBeginDocument(start, end)
69
70
71 Note that the old way with the "base_*" function still works, but you
72 will get a DeprecationWarning from calling base_OnBeginDocument. The
73 classes affected by this are:
74
75 * wx.DropSource
76 * wx.DropTarget
77 * wx.TextDropTarget
78 * wx.FileDropTarget
79 * wx.PyLog (also added the ability to override Flush)
80 * wx.PyApp (also added the ability to override ExitMainLoop)
81 * wx.Printout
82 * wx.PyPrintPreview
83 * wx.PyPreviewFrame
84 * wx.PreviewControlBar
85 * wx.Process
86 * wx.PyControl
87 * wx.PyPanel
88 * wx.PyScrolledWindow
89 * wx.PyWindow
90 * wx.Timer
91 * wx.grid.PyGridCellRenderer
92 * wx.grid.PyGridCellEditor
93 * wx.grid.PyGridCellAttrProvider
94 * wx.grid.PyGridTableBase
95 * wx.html.HtmlWindow
96 * wx.wizard.PyWizardPage

1502 * 14-Aug-2004
1503
1504 wx.ADJUST_MINSIZE is now the default behaviour for window items in
1505 sizers. This means that the item's GetMinSize and/or GetBestSize will
1506 be called when calculating layout and the return value from that will
1507 be used for the minimum size used by the sizer. The wx.FIXED_MINSIZE
1508 flag was added that will cause the sizer to use the old behaviour in
1509 that it will *not* call the window's methods to determine the new best
1510 size, instead the minsize that the window had when added to the sizer

2005 Added wxHtmlFilter.
2006
2007 wxASSERT and related C++ runtime diagnostics are now converted to
2008 Python exceptions. When an assert happens a wxPyAssertionError
2009 (which derives from AssertionError) exception is created and when
2010 control returns back to the Python code that invoked the C++ API it
2011 will be raised. The same exception restrictions are in place as
2012 before, namely that exceptions can't cross from one Python layer
2013 through C++ to another Python layer. That simply means that if you
2014 want to catch wxPyAssertionError or any other exception that you need
2015 to do it before control returns to C++ at the end of your event
2016 handler or callback code. There is some test code in demo/wxButton.py
2017 you can use to play with this new feature.
2018
2019 Added some methods to wxApp (SetAssertMode and GetAssertMode) that let
2020 you control how C++ assertions are processed. Valid modes are:
2021 wxPYAPP_ASSERT_SUPPRESS, wxPYAPP_ASSERT_EXCEPTION, and
2022 wxPYAPP_ASSERT_DIALOG. Using _SUPPRESS will give you behavior like
2023 the old "final" builds and the assert will be ignored, _EXCEPTION is
2024 the new default described above, and _DIALOG is like the default in

2106 to version 1.47, and one more time to 1.48! <wink>
2107
2108 UNICODE!
2109 wxWindows/wxPython can be compiled with unicode support enabled or
2110 disabled. Previous to wxPython 2.3.3 non-unicode mode was always
2111 used. Starting with 2.3.3 either mode is supported, but only if
2112 it is also available in wxWindows on the platform. Currently
2113 wxWindows only supports unicode on MS Windows platforms, but with
2114 the recent release of GTK+ 2.0 it is only a matter of time until
2115 it can be done on wxGTK (Linux and other unixes) as well.
2116
2117 Unicode works best on platforms in the NT branch of the Windows
2118 family tree (NT, win2k, XP) but it is now also possible to use the
2119 same unicode binaries on win95/98/ME platforms as well! This is
2120 done by using a special library and DLL with the application
2121 called MSLU, (Microsoft Layer for Unicode). It simply gets out of
2122 the way if the app is run on an NT box, otherwise if run on a
2123 win9x box it loads a special DLL that provides the unicode
2124 versions of the windows API. So far I have not been able to get
2125 this to work perfectly on win9x. Most things work fine but
2126 wxTaskBarIcon for example will cause a crash if used with the
2127 unicode build on win95.
2128
2129 So how do you use it? It's very simple. When unicode is enabled,
2130 then all functions and methods in wxPython that return a wxString
2131 from the C++ function will return a Python unicode object, and
2132 parameters to C++ functions/methods that expect a wxString can
2133 accept either a Python string or unicode object. If a string
2134 object is passed then it will be decoded into unicode using the
2135 converter pointed to by wxConvCurrent, which will use the default
2136 system encoding. If you need to use a string in some other
2137 encoding then you should convert it to unicode using the Python

2145 Added wxLocale and wxEncodingConverter.
2146
2147 A little black magic... When the C++ object (for a window or
2148 whatever) is deleted there is no way to force the Python shadow object
2149 to also be destroyed and clean up all references to it. This leads to
2150 crashes if the shadow object tries to call a method with the old C++
2151 pointer. The black magic I've done is to replace the __class__ in the
2152 Python instance object with a class that raises an exception whenever

2478 On other platforms it is equivallent to wxGetDisplaySize.
2479
2480 OOR:
2481 Implemented the first phase of OOR (Original Object Return). See
2482 the text in the demo for more details of what this means, but in a
2483 nutshell methods such as wxWindow.GetParent or FindWindowById will
2484 now return a shadow object of the proper type if it can. By
2485 "proper type" I mean that if the wxWindow pointer returned from
2486 FindWindowById really points to a wxButton then the Python object
2487 constructed will be of a wxButtonPtr class instead of wxWindowPtr
2488 as before. This should reduce or eliminiate the need for
2489 wxPyTypeCast. (Woo Hoo!) The objects returned are still not the
2490 original Python object, but that is the next step. (Although it
2491 will probably only work on Python 2.1 and beyond because it will
2492 use weak references.)
2493
2494 This first phase of the OOR plan is fairly significant and has
2495 required a lot of changes all over wxPython, most of which should
2496 be transparent to you, however I'm not 100% sure that it didn't
2497 introduce any new bugs that are hiding somewhere and didn't get
2498 stomped on during my testing. So please be sure to test everything

3009 pure Python class derived from wxPyValidator.
3010
3011 I've finally added a feature that has been on my list for close to two
3012 years! Ever wondered what that zero is for when you create your app
3013 object? Well now you can leave it out or explicitly set it to a true
3014 value. This value now controls what is to be done with sys.stdout and
3015 sys.stderr. A false value leaves them alone, and a true value sets
3016 them to an instance of wxPyOnDemandOutputWindow. (On windows the
3017 default is true, on unix platforms the default is false.) This class
3018 creates a frame containing a wxTextCtrl as soon as anything is written
3019 to sys.stdout or sys.stderr. If you close the window it will come
3020 back again the next time something is written. (You can call
3021 app.RestoreStdio to turn this off.) If you would rather that the stdio be
3022 redirected to a file, you can provide a second parameter to your app
3023 object's constructor that is a filename. If you want to use your own
3024 class instead of wxPyOnDemandOutputWindow you can either implement
3025 RedirectStdio() in you app class or change the value of
3026 wxApp.outputWindowClass like this::
3027
3028 class MyApp(wxApp):
3029 outputWindowClass = MyClass
3030
3031 def OnInit(self):
3032 frame = MyFrame()
3033 self.SetTopWindow(frame)
3034 return true
3035
3036 Please see the implementation of wxPyOnDemandOutputWindow and wxApp in
3037 wx.py for more details. A few words of caution: if you are running
